A single phone call can erase a career, even after two decades of service. Thatâs the gut punch David, a British Army veteran from Scotland, describes when a medical board tells him to stop working immediately and begin resettlement. Add unresolved trauma, chronic injuries, and the pressure of pandemic support work tied to the NHS, and you get a story that hits every nerve in veteran transition, identity crisis, and mental health.
David takes us back to the first moment his nervous system learned what ânot safeâ feels like: performing CPR on a fellow soldier who died in the barracks shortly after 9/11. He shares the detail that never left him, the survivor guilt that followed, and how PTSD symptoms can hide behind discipline, fitness, and saying yes to everyone. We talk about stigma in the military, what itâs like to carry a still image for years, and why trauma doesnât vanish, it changes when you change your relationship to it.
We also dig into the practical side of healing: therapy that reframes memory, the role of physical training as a coping tool, and how cycling became both rehab and a new mission after knee damage ended his old routine. Aaron connects the conversation to EMDR, faith, and the hard truth that asking for help is often the bravest move for soldiers and first responders.
If youâre facing PTSD, survivor guilt, or a sudden career change, David leaves you with one simple action you can take in a crisis to create a moment of clarity.
